The roof system evalu herein pertains to above -deck roof components. Roof decks and structural members shall be in accordance with FBC requirements to the satisfaction of the Authority Having Jurisdiction, Load resistance of thevdy deck shall be documented through proper codified and/or FBC Approval documentation. 2. Unless otherwise notwasteners and stress plates for insulation attachment shall be as follows. Fasteners shall be of sufficient length for the following engagements: ➢ Wood Deck: "-, Mule -Hide Drill Point Fastener or Mule -Hide HDP Fastener with Mule -Hide 3 in. Insulation Plate. Minimum %-inch steel penetration, engage the top flute of the steel deck ➢ Steel Deck: Mule -Hide Drill Point Fastener or Mule -Hide HDP Fastener with Mule -Hide 3 in. Insulation Plate. Minimum %-inch steel penetration, engage the top flute of the steel deck. ➢ Structural Concrete: Mule -Hide HDP Fastener or Mule -Hide Fluted Concrete Nail with Mule -Hide 3 in. Insulation Plate. Minimum 1-inch embedment. Fasteners Installed with a pilot hole in accordance with the fastener manufacturer's published installation instructions. 3. Unless otherwise noted, insulation may be any one layer or combination of polyisocyanurate, polystyrene, fiberboard, perlite and/or gypsum -based Insulation board that meets the CA requirements of F.A.C. Rule 61G20-3 and is documented as meeting FBC 1505.1 and, for foam plastic, FBC Chapter 26, when installed with the roof cover. 4. Minimum 200 psi, minimum 2-inch thick lightweight insulating concrete may be substituted for rigid insulation board for System Type C-2 (plate bonded roof cover) or Type D (mechanically attached membrane), whereby the membrane fasteners are installed through the LWIC to engage the structural steel or concrete deck. The structural deck shall be of equal or greater type, thickness and strength to the steel nd concrete deck listings. Roof decks and structural members shall be in accordance with FBC requirements to the satisfaction of the Authority Having Jurisdiction. Load resistance of the roof deck shall be docume ted through proper codified and/or FBC Approval documentation.
